How did Tom Brady meet Alex Guerrero? Tom met Alex after a 2004 injury.

In a 2017 video interview with Business Insider, Alex opened up about how he and the GOAT got together. “​​[Tom] had sustained an injury and wasn't really responding to traditional therapy he was receiving. So that's when we got together and worked on him and got him better really quick, and we've been together ever since.”

The publication followed up about Alex’s qualifications. His answer led to promoting Tom's brand TB12: “So my master’s is in traditional Chinese medicine. So, you know, that's how — when I graduated school, I really loved sports, and that's how I kind of got into it and developed the technique that's today become known as the TB12 method.”

Bill Belichick’s joke is funnier if you know anything about Alex Guerrero.

For better or worse, there’s no TB12 without Alex. The person Tom referred to as a "spiritual guide, counselor, pal, nutrition advisor, trainer, massage therapist and family member” in a New York Times profile in 2015 has been a gift and a curse to Patriots Nation. If you’re on Tom’s side, he's an alternative medicine doctor that helped Tom and worked with fellow Pats Danny Amendola, Jacoby Brissett, Julian Edelman, Jimmy Garoppolo, Rob Gronkowski, Duron Harmon, Chris Hogan, Ty Law, and others.

Article continues below advertisement

If you’re on the Bill Belichick side of the argument, Alex was a bad influence and a snake oil salesman. Bill stripped Alex of his Pats privileges in 2017. In an ESPN feature published Jan. 5, 2018, titled “For Kraft, Brady and Belichick, is this the beginning of the end?,” Alex is at the center of the rift between Tom and Bill and the organization. One highlight in the piece is about the promises of TB12.

"When athletes get injured, they shouldn't blame their sport," Tom wrote in his book, per ESPN. The method was so consuming and unwavering in its rules and convictions that, while it helped some players, it felt "like a cult" to others, one Patriots staffer said. The way TB12 began to creep into Brady's life worried people close to the QB, many of whom were suspicious of Guerrero. "Tom changed," said a friend of Tom's. "That's where a lot of these problems started."

Tom Brady and Alex Guerrero's relationship today: The two are still good friends.

Working together on the TB12 brand for years, Tom and Alex are still friends even though they split as business partners. On Oct. 10, 2023, NESN’s Dale Arnold broke the business news: “Word I’m hearing is that Tom Brady and Alex Guerrero are no longer in business together. TB12 seems to be closing all facilities and there may be a new business model for Brady.”

The next day WEEI reported, “The TB12 facility located at Patriot Place in Foxboro will close on Friday, Oct. 20, and reopen as 'TBRx Franklin' in Franklin, Mass., on Monday, Oct. 23,” and “Brady’s likeness and endorsement remain on TBRx landing pages, but he is now listed as a client as opposed to a business partner.”

That same month Tom wished Alex a happy birth in his Instagram story, and, based on the fact that they appeared at Tom's Netflix roast, the two are obviously still friends.
